🎉 爬虫框架Scrapy的第一个爬虫示例入门教程 🕸️
对于刚接触爬虫开发的朋友来说,Scrapy 是一个非常强大的工具。它可以帮助你高效地抓取网页数据并进行结构化存储。今天,让我们一起从零开始搭建一个简单的 Scrapy 项目吧!✨
首先,你需要确保已经安装了 Python 和 Scrapy 框架。可以通过命令 `pip install scrapy` 快速安装。接下来,创建一个新的 Scrapy 项目:`scrapy startproject myspider`。这会在当前目录下生成一个包含 spiders 文件夹的项目结构。
然后,在 spiders 文件夹中新建一个爬虫文件,比如命名为 `example.py`。在这个文件里定义你的爬虫逻辑。例如,你可以设置起始 URL 和解析规则来提取页面中的信息。以下是一个基础模板:
```python
import scrapy
class ExampleSpider(scrapy.Spider):
name = "example"
start_urls = ['http://example.com']
def parse(self, response):
for item in response.css('div.item'):
yield {
'title': item.css('h2::text').get(),
'link': item.css('a::attr(href)').get(),
}
```
最后运行爬虫:`scrapy crawl example -o output.json`,将结果保存为 JSON 文件。这样,你就成功完成了第一个 Scrapy 爬虫的制作!🚀
通过这个过程,你会发现 Scrapy 的强大之处在于其模块化设计和高度可定制性。继续深入学习,你会发现更多有趣的功能哦!💪
免责声明:本文由用户上传,如有侵权请联系删除!
猜你喜欢
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15
最新文章
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15
- 03-15